I freelance alongside a PAYE job. Can you help?
Yes — mixing employment and self-employment is one of our most common client situations. We make sure your PAYE tax is credited correctly, the £1,000 trading allowance is used when it helps, and you only file what's actually needed.

What's Making Tax Digital and am I in it?
Since April 2026, self-employed people with gross qualifying income over £50,000 must keep digital records and file quarterly updates (over £30,000 from 2027, £20,000 from 2028). Every package we sell includes MTD filing through FreeAgent.
